PART 2Prescribed requirements for qualifying pensions dashboard services
Connection and functionality8.
(1)
A provider must—
(a)
register with the Money and Pensions Service, and
(b)
meet the requirements in paragraphs (2) to (6).
(2)
The provider must connect its pensions dashboard service to the Money and Pensions Service in compliance with—
(a)
connection and security standards, and
(b)
technical standards,
published from time to time by the Money and Pensions Service.
(3)
The provider must ensure that its pensions dashboard service complies with service standards and operational standards published from time to time by the Money and Pensions Service.
(4)
The provider must—
(a)
if the consent of the user is provided, immediately seek to obtain the user’s registered pension identifier from the Money and Pensions Service;
(b)
if the user has given consent to a delegate to access the user’s view data, and if the pensions dashboard service allows for delegated access, enable the delegate to access the user’s view data;
(c)
provide a link to the Money and Pensions Service to enable a user to review, revoke or amend the consents referred to in sub-paragraphs (a) and (b).
(5)
The provider must issue a view request if—
(a)
a pension identifier has been obtained;
(b)
the user requests their view data or state pension information, and
(c)
the consent of the user is provided in relation to the provider issuing a view request or requesting state pensions information for the user.
(6)
The provider must notify the Money and Pensions Service without delay of any—
(a)
connection state changes, such as downtime (whether scheduled or unscheduled) or maintenance, or
(b)
systemic issues, such as cyber-attacks that could affect the security of the dashboards ecosystem.
(7)
For the purposes of this regulation, a “delegate” must be—
(a)
a Money and Pensions Service guider (meaning a person from the Money and Pensions Service whose role involves guiding users of pensions dashboard services);
(b)

For the purposes of this regulation and regulations 9 and 11, “view data” also includes similar data provided by a personal or stakeholder pension scheme pursuant to rules made under section 137FAA of the FSMA.
